What about the tool kit though?
Should I have one or not?
it does not come with a tool kit. You're supposed to call for roadside assistance if the runflat isn't... running flat.
I had a Mercedes C32 that came without a spare tire (and without runflats) but it did come with a can of fix a flat and an air compressor. I was able to add a spare tire and full tool kit by getting all the part numbers from a C320.
Adding a spare to the Jeep SRT in the factory location (under the cargo area) would take a lot of work, and you'd most likely have to ditch the center exhaust tips.
But you can add a tool kit and jack in the storage bins behind the rear seat..... link (http://www.cardomain.com/member_pages/show_image.pl?bg=FFFFFF&image=http://memimage.cardomain.net/member_images/6/web/2262000-2262999/2262810_4_full.jpg)
